Sabtu, 15 April 2017

Cara Membuat Inner Join Pada PostgreSql

 Wah lama tidak update postingan, maklum sedang sibuk - sibuknya kuliah heheheh. Oke, sesuai judul postingan diatas yaitu Bagaimana cara membuat inner joint pada tabel  menggunakan postgresql. Inner Joint merupakan sebuah perintah untuk menggabungkan beberapa tabel menjadi satu, maksudnya adalah ketika kita memiliki atribut di tabel 1 sebagai Primary key lalu atribut pada tabel 2 sebagai Foreign key. Agar bisa digabungkan dan dipanggil atribut yang dibutuhkan ya menggunakan perintah Inner Join pada tabel tersebut. Inner join tidak hanya bisa menggabungkan antar 2 tabel tetapi bisa 3 sampai 4 tabel asalkan terdapat Primary key dan Foreign key pada masing - masing tabel. Oke biar tidak bingung langsung saja ke Postgresql berikut ini :

Disini saya mempunyai 3 tabel yaitu salesperson, customer_ dan orderr. Pada tabel salesperson berikut isinya :
Cara Membuat Inner Join Pada PostgreSql
Pada tabel tersebut yang menjadi Primary keynya adalah nama. Lanjut pada tabel customer_ sebagai berikut :
Cara Membuat Inner Join Pada PostgreSql

Pada tabel diatas primary keynya adalah namaa. Oke lanjut ketabel berikutnya yaitu orderr.
Cara Membuat Inner Join Pada PostgreSql

Pada tabel diatas merupakan tabel yang menyimpan Foreign key dari tabel - tabel sebelumnya. custname merupakan foreign key untuk tabel customer . Sedangkan salespersonname merupakan foreign key dari tabel salesperson. Bagaimana menggabungkan tabel tersebut ?? Tetap sama yaitu pada tulisan diatas sudah dijelaskan dengan cara menhubungkan menggunakan Primary dan Foreign key.Baca disini : Menentukan Primary dan Foreign Key Pada Database Menggunakan PostgreSql  Berikut ini caranya :
Cara Membuat Inner Join Pada PostgreSql

pada tabel tersebut saya memanggil dari tabel salesperson untuk menampilkan nama siapa,age, salary dan amount siapa saja yangada ditabel order.itu hanya 2 tabel untuk 3 tabel tinggal melakukan hal yang sama seperti gambar diatas, hanya tinggal menambahkan primary key dan dan foreign key pada tabel yang akan digabungkan lagi. Inner join sangat cocok jika kita ingin menampilkan dari tabel satu ke tabel lainnya.

Baca juga artikel saya sebelumnya tentang Perintah Dasar Pada PostgreSql.
Semoga bermanfaat






Minggu, 05 Maret 2017

Menentukan Primary Key Dan Foreign Key Pada Database Postgresql

 Jika pada postingan kemarin saya sudah postingin tentang Perintah Dasar Database , Untuk saat ini saya ingin berbagi postingan cara menentukan primary key dan foreign key pada database. Apa sih gunanya Primary key dan Foreign key ??Pentingkah ?? Menurut saya penting. Karena ketika kita ingin memanggil Tabel D melalui tabel A di butuhkan sebuah relasi yaitu menggunakan primary key.
Untuk Tabel awal sebut saja tabel A, primary key harus ada pada tabel awal. Sedangkan foreign key berada tabel kedua atau terakhir. Nah seperti apa menentukan primary key tersebut. Langsung coding aja kali ya :
1. Pertama saya buat tabel dulu, contoh tabel yang saya buat adalah salesperson. Penentuan Primary Keynya seperti gambar dibawah ini, cara tersebut cepat dan mudah menurut saya.
Menentukan Primary Key Dan Foreign Key Pada Database Postgresql

2. Setelah itu untuk menentukan Foreign Key seperti gambar dibawah ini :
Menentukan Primary Key Dan Foreign Key Pada Database Postgresql

Pada baris contraint merupakan penentuan foreign key tersebut diambil dari primary key pada tabel apa. Nah ketika sudah bisa dan berhasil ketika dirunning, kita bisa memanggil tabel utama melalui tabel terakhir dengan syarat ada primary key dan foreign key.

Nah dari penjelasan diatas tentunya masih ada yang kurang yaitu gimana sih caranya memanggil beberapa tabel sekaligus dari tabel yang berbeda. Tapi itu nanti akan saya bahas dipostingan selanjutnya. Baca juga yang ini Tools - Tools Yang Cocok Untuk Belajar Database .
Semoga Bermanfaat.

Kamis, 23 Februari 2017

Perintah Dasar Database Pada PostgreSql

 Oke setelah kemarin saya bahas tentang Tool Yang Cocok Untuk Belajar Database . Memang banyak tools yang bisa digunakan untuk membuat sebuah database sederhana. Pada postingan kali ini saya menggunakan tools PostgreSql. Kenapa saya menggunakan PostgreSql, karena tatap antarmukanya memudahkan menurut saya. Tools ini juga menyediakan command line dan GUI, tapi saya lebih ke GUInya karena mudah hehehe. Oke seperti apa dasar - dasarnya?? Berikut ini :
1. Create (Membuat tabel)
Perintah Dasar Database Pada PostgreSql

Pada gambar diatas saya membuat table dengan nama Mahasiswa. Lalu didalam tabel mahasiswa kita bebas membuat tipe data apa saja yang di inginkan, isi tersebut meruoakan atribut. Ingat nama tabel harus konsisten jika huruf besar diawal maka memanggilnya juga harus besar .

2. Insert (Menyisipkan / Memasukkan)
Perintah Dasar Database Pada PostgreSql

Pada tabel Mahasiswa, saya menyisipkan atau menginputkan beberapa nilai atribut yaitu nama, nim dan jurusan, masing - masing menggunakan tipe data yang berbeda.

3. Memanggil tabel atau melihat isi tabel.
Perintah Dasar Database Pada PostgreSql
Untuk melihat semua isi tabel kita gunakan perintah "select * from Mahasiswa". Jika kita hanya ingin melihat nama dan nim berarti kita hanya memanggil menggunakan atribut "select nama,nim from Mahasiswa.

4.Update (Memperbaharui)
Perintah Dasar Database Pada PostgreSql

Perintah Update biasanya digunakan ketika kita ingin merubah data tertentu tanpa menghapus isi data tersebut. Kita atur dulu apa yang ingin diubah datanya lalu masukkan kata kunci dimana nama = 'Mongkey D. Dragon'.

5. Delete (Menghapus data tertentu)
Perintah Dasar Database Pada PostgreSql
Pada tabel saya ingin menghapus data dengan kata kunci nama = 'Mongkey D. Dragon'. Ketika berhasil dan dirunning maka hasilnya sudah kosong dan data terhapus.

Nah itulah dasar - dasar untuk belajar database, jika mengerti tentang dasarnya saja pasti bakal gampang untuk belajar database ke depannya , heheheheh. Jangan lupa baca juga yang ini Program Warung Sederhana Menggunakan Java Netbeans . Atau baca juga yang ini Utak Atik Bahasa C++ Yuk .






Sabtu, 11 Februari 2017

Tool - Tools Yang Cocok Untuk Belajar DataBase

  Yahh,,Setelah sekian lama tidak postingin sesuatu mengenai teknologi karena kesibukan kuliah deadline hampir tiap minggu hahhaa. Karena tambah semester makin nambah kesulitan lagi. Oke , untuk mempersingkat waktu langsung ke topik postingan yaitu tool yang cocok untuk belajar database. Mungkin banyak orang yang ingin tahu dan mengerti tools apa yang digunakan untuk belajar database buat para pemula?? Nah jawabannya simpel dari saya , ya kalian tinggal cari tools yang mendukung untuk kedepannya. Misalnya kalian sekarang menggunakan tools Netbean IDE, tools tersebut biasanya berpasangan untuk database seperti Mysql,PostgreSql,Oracle dan lainnya masih banyak lagi, tapi yang saya mengerti cenderung ke Mysql dan PostgreSql yang banyak digunakan para programmer. Nah berikut ini tool - tools yang saya gunakan untuk saat ini, sedikit rekomendasi sih hahhaaahah :
1. MySql.
    Yang membuat saya selalu ingat yaitu tentang logonya, jika logonya berbentuk lumba 0 lumba berarti itu MySql hahahah. Mysql terdiri dari 2 workspace yaitu melalui command line dan GUI. Kalau saya sendiri menggunakan Command Line pertama kali mencoba , soalnya bingung ketika masuk GUI. PhpMyAdmin juga menyediakan database Mysql untuk server localhost jika kita belajar pemograman web. Database ini saya sudah menguji untuk OS Windows Dan Linux Ubuntu.
Tool - Tools Yang Cocok Untuk Belajar DataBase



2. PostgreSql.
    Jika pada MySql berlogokan lumba - lumba, beda lagi dengan PostgreSql. PostgreSql berlogokan gajah (terlihat lebih besar hahah). Bahasa PostgreSql hampir 95 % sama dengan Mysql baik penulisan Syntax maupun perintah inputannya (Maaf hanya 95% karena yang 5%nya untuk anak yatim dan tidak mampu heheheh). Database ini juga saya sudah menguji untuk OS Windows dan Linux Ubuntu.


Tool - Tools Yang Cocok Untuk Belajar DataBase

 3. Oracle-Sql.
    Pihak Oracle juga membuat sebuah tools database yang diciptakan oleh pihak Oracle Corporation.
Biasa digunakan untuk pengaksesan data yang dilakukan secara online. Dirancang khusus untuk organisasi berukuran besar, bukan untuk ukuran kecil dan menengah. Saya masih belum mencoba untuk tools ini di OS Windows maupun Linux.

Tool - Tools Yang Cocok Untuk Belajar DataBase
4. Ms. Acces
    Ms. Access adalah Database Storage Engine buatan Microsoft, merupakan bagian dari Microsoft Office.
Jadi ketika kita menginstall Office versi berapa saja akan otomatis terinstall juga heheheh. Jadi tools ini hanya untuk dijalankan di OS Windows.
Tool - Tools Yang Cocok Untuk Belajar DataBase

Yah itulah database rekomendasi dari saya, tapi sekedar saran kalau ingin belajar database. Saya sarankan untuk menggunakan Tools MySql atau PostgreSql karena tatap antarmukanya memudahkan . Itu menurut saya, tergantung selera saja heheheh.
Semoga Bermanfaat.




.


Minggu, 18 September 2016

Tips Blog : Agar Loading Blog Cepat, Lakukan Cara - Cara Berikut

 
Tips Blog : Agar Loading Blog Cepat, Lakukan Cara - Cara Berikut
Seperti judul diatas bagaimana caranya agar blog kita loadingnya cepat. Sebenarnya jika perlu diketahui memang hal ini penting, karena jika pengunjung mengunjungi blog kita tapi blog kita lemot alias loading lama. Pastinya bosan bukan??? Nah agar terhindar dari hal tersebut mungkin sedikit saran berikut ini bisa membantu heheheheh :
Baca Juga : Tips Blog : Cara Menambahkan Gadget Popular Post Di Blog
1. Pakai Background yang polos saja, yah memang sih supaya blog terlihat cantik dan bagus dilihat ya dengan cara memberi background yang bagus. Tapi yang dicari dari blog kan postingan yang  berkualitas sedangkan desain nomer 2 heheheh (itu menurut saya).
2. Gambar yang disisipkan di postingan blog sebaiknya ukurannya yang sedang sampai kecil jangan sampai ukurannya max atau besar, biasanya loading gambar yang memiliki ukuran besar itu yang lamaa dan membutuhkan waktu.
3. Nih ada script sedikit buat mempercepat blog kalian :
<script charset='utf-8' src='http://ajax.googleapis.com/ajax/libs/jquery/1.3.2/jquery.min.js' type='text/javascript'/>
<script src='http://cuerosb.googlecode.com/files/cueros%20-lazyload.js' type='text/javascript'/><script charset='utf-8' type='text/javascript'>$(function() {
$(&quot;img&quot;).lazyload({placeholder :
&quot;https://blogger.googleusercontent.com/img/b/R29vZ2xl/AVvXsEigEC9BgWNqICREPJUe7v3OT_GLPTQ1uRM_2rKXiYV8aQzERhy2s8Q4Kga_8sZ65Cb-tDx9pnHa-cRs5kbTVr73BxlFLjlYM7uTjYoEkdayL0Qxjiba2zS3sCqWBx7m5fY4czAmQcG2-xk/&quot;,threshold
: 200});
});
</script>
Tulis/copas itu tepat di atas code </head> .

4. Jangan banyak - banyak menggunakan tombol share, gunakan yang pasti pasti saja seperti G+, Facebook dan Twitter.
Tips Blog : Agar Loading Blog Cepat, Lakukan Cara - Cara Berikut


5. Jangan terlalu banyak menggunakan Iklan, Iklan memang banyak untuk blog . Dan itu pun cara agar bisa menghasilkan uang dari blog. Tapi jika terlalu banyak iklan mungkin pengunjung akan sedikit risih karena iklan yang bertaburan dan terlalu memenuhi blog. Jadi gunakan saja yang pasti seperti Google adsense hehehe.

Nah tipsnya sedikit dan pastinya berguna jika di ikuti dan dipahami heheheh.
Jangan lupa baca juga : Sebaiknya Simpan File Di Berbagai Tempat Tertentu.
Semoga bermanfaat.

luvne.com ayeey.com cicicookies.com mbepp.com kumpulanrumusnya.comnya.com tipscantiknya.com
kesehatan dan kecantikan

Share it